WebThe purpose of the National Black Occupational Therapy Caucus (NBOTC) is to act as an advocate for Black occupational therapy practitioners and occupational therapy students in order to enhance and promote their contributions to the occupational therapy profession, national and state associations, and the public at large. WebJan 27, 2024 · AJOT is a bimonthly journal, publishing six regular issues plus two or three special supplements each year. AJOT 's Editor-in-Chief is Stacey Reynolds, PhD, OTR/L, FAOTA, Professor, Department of Occupational Therapy, Virginia Commonwealth University, Richmond, VA. Her term began in July 2024.
